summaryrefslogtreecommitdiffstats
path: root/us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al
diff options
context:
space:
mode:
authorliuwh7 <liuwh7@asiainfo.com>2022-03-29 14:37:38 +0800
committerliuwh7 <liuwh7@asiainfo.com>2022-03-29 14:37:52 +0800
commit841ef0d6f86a17105c92e44683e796b829962f52 (patch)
treeff2858d18ca0debdaabf214c3b66aaafcc84cdfb /us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al
parent5d7bec14a9e18d7de0f1b228f9b396a810eb5b47 (diff)
fix: after submit to new page
Signed-off-by: liuwh7 <liuwh7@asiainfo.com> Change-Id: I945a645748991d13b3195f3390642bfb2ef5a3e7 Issue-ID: REQ-1075
Diffstat (limited to 'us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al')
-rw-r--r--us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al/cloud-leased-line-modal.component.html2
-rw-r--r--us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al/cloud-leased-line-modal.component.ts10
2 files changed, 6 insertions, 6 deletions
diff --git a/us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al/cloud-leased-line-modal.component.html b/us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al/cloud-leased-line-modal.component.html
index d563e0b4..8d84b953 100644
--- a/us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al/cloud-leased-line-modal.component.html
+++ b/us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al/cloud-leased-line-modal.component.html
@@ -1,7 +1,7 @@
<nz-modal
[(nzVisible)]="cloudLeasedLineShowFlag"
nzTitle="Create Cloud Leased Line"
- (nzOnCancel)="cancel()"
+ (nzOnCancel)="cancel(false)"
nzWidth="70%"
[nzFooter]="modalFooter"
>
diff --git a/us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al/cloud-leased-line-modal.component.ts b/us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al/cloud-leased-line-modal.component.ts
index b48cd3f0..4299ba83 100644
--- a/us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al/cloud-leased-line-modal.component.ts
+++ b/usecaseui-portal/src/app/views/services/intent-based-services/cloud-leased-line-modal/cloud-leased-line-modal.component.ts
@@ -19,7 +19,7 @@ export class CloudLeasedLineModalComponent implements OnInit {
@Input() modelParams: any;
@Input() cloudLeasedLineShowFlag: boolean;
- @Output() cancelEmitter = new EventEmitter<boolean>();
+ @Output() cancelEmitter = new EventEmitter<any>();
comunicationFormItems = COMMUNICATION_FORM_ITEMS;
isUpdateFlag: boolean = false;
nodeLists: any[] = [];
@@ -125,7 +125,7 @@ export class CloudLeasedLineModalComponent implements OnInit {
return;
}
this.nzMessage.success('Update IntentInstance Success!');
- this.cancel();
+ this.cancel(true);
},
(err) => {
console.log(err);
@@ -144,7 +144,7 @@ export class CloudLeasedLineModalComponent implements OnInit {
return;
}
this.nzMessage.success('Create IntentInstance Success!');
- this.cancel();
+ this.cancel(true);
},
(err) => {
console.log(err);
@@ -152,7 +152,7 @@ export class CloudLeasedLineModalComponent implements OnInit {
)
}
- cancel(): void {
+ cancel(flag): void {
this.cloudLeasedLineShowFlag = false
this.isUpdateFlag = false
this.cloud_leased_line_info = {
@@ -165,7 +165,7 @@ export class CloudLeasedLineModalComponent implements OnInit {
},
cloudPointName: '',
};
- this.cancelEmitter.emit();
+ this.cancelEmitter.emit(flag);
}
isString(val) {